Eva Moore

    Eva Moore scoprì la sua passione per la narrazione durante la giovinezza, trovando conforto e fuga tra le pagine dei romanzi rosa. Con l'aumentare delle esigenze della vita, incanalò il suo desiderio di storie nella creazione delle proprie, un processo che la conquistò rapidamente. La sua immaginazione, un tempo un rifugio dalle faccende quotidiane, iniziò a fluire sulla pagina, segnando l'inizio del suo viaggio di scrittura. Ora residente nella Silicon Valley, dedica le sue serate alla creazione di narrazioni, spesso trovata nascosta nel suo spazio di scrittura, desiderosa di connettersi con i suoi lettori.

      Makeup artist Natalie Carras has always had to rely on herself to raise her daughter and make ends meet. So when tempting landscaper, Enzo Valenti, shows up and wants to help, she is wary. Faced with the ultimate relationship test on Halloween, they will have to decide if they want to go it alone or if love is worth stripping down their defenses.

    • With inspiring and educational stories, Scholastic's Hello Reader series caters to the spectrum of reading abilities among beginning readers. My First Hello Readers use basic words to reinforce phonics and sight vocabulary. The books at this level offer punch-out flash cards plus six additional pages of skill-building activities. Levels 1 - 4 combine a greater vocabulary and longer sentence length. Each book has an introductory letter from an education specialist guiding parents on how to help their children learn to read. Grades 2 - Grades 4.
